Chocolate Salami is an indulgent dessert that resembles a traditional meat salami but is made with rich chocolate, crunchy nuts, and flavorful cookies. It’s a scrumptious treat that’s perfect for any occasion.

Nutrition

Calories: 240cal
Carbohydrate: 27g
Protein: 3g
Fat: 14g
Cholesterol: – -mg
Sodium: – -mg

Difficulty Level: easy

30 min Prep
10 min Cook
40 min Total
12 Servings

Ingredients

  • 7 oz (200g) dark chocolate
  • 2/3 cup (150g) unsalted butter
  • 1/2 cup (100g) granulated sugar
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1 cup (120g) chopped nuts (such as walnuts or hazelnuts)
  • 7 oz (200g) tea biscuits or digestive cookies, broken into small pieces
  • Optional: 1/3 cup (40g) powdered sugar for dusting

Instructions

  1. Place a medium saucepan over low heat. Add the dark chocolate and butter, stirring gently until both are fully melted and combined. Be sure to stir constantly to prevent burning. Stir in the sugar and continue to mix until dissolved. Remove from heat and let cool slightly.
  2. In a separate bowl, beat the eggs and vanilla extract until they are well combined. Slowly add the egg mixture to the chocolate mixture, stirring constantly until smooth. The chocolate mixture should not be too hot, to prevent cooking the eggs.
  3. Add the chopped nuts and broken biscuits to the mixture. Stir everything together until the nuts and biscuits are evenly coated with chocolate.
  4. Lay out a large sheet of plastic wrap or parchment paper on a flat surface. Spoon the chocolate mixture onto the center of the wrap, shaping it into a rough log form.
  5. Wrap the mixture in the plastic wrap, shaping and rolling it into a condensed cylinder, mimicking the shape of a salami. Twist the ends of the wrap to seal it tightly.
  6. Place the wrapped chocolate salami in the refrigerator for at least 4 hours, or until it is firm and set. For best results, allow it to chill overnight.
  7. Once firm, remove the plastic wrap from the chocolate salami. If desired, roll the salami in powdered sugar to give it an authentic ‘salami’ appearance.
  8. To serve, slice the chocolate salami into 1/2 inch thick rounds. Enjoy your delicious treat! Keep any leftover slices in the refrigerator.
  9. Tip: You can customize the flavor by adding a splash of rum, orange zest, or even some dried fruits.
